




Replacing the outgoing Student Program Coordinator, Kate White, is Elizabeth Belair. Elizabeth, who comes from Camden, Maine, visited León last January with the Gettysburg College student delegation. She will be a sophomore at Gettysburg next fall. As Student Program Coordinator she will be the liaison between Project Gettysburg/León and the students at Gettysburg College.
